Main duties of the job
Primary Responsibilities
- Work as part of a team to input accurate and timely data entry, this will include read coding of documentation
- Audiotyping using the Lexacom system of referrals/GP letters/reports.
- Be involved in the timely scanning and filing of all practice documentation.
- Work independently completing referrals using GP clinical systems and patient notes. Accurately recording any documentation in the patient records
- Responsible for receiving and ensuring the appropriate actions are taken within the management of the practice email account
- Summarisation of all patient records received adhering to strict policies and procedures.
- Recording and completion of private fee work along with invoicing.
- Report any child protection and vulnerable adult concerns using the appropriate procedures.
- Respect the dignity, individuality, values, cultural and religious diversity of patients and contribute to the provision of a service sensitive to these needs.
- To have knowledge of and act at all times within the boundaries of Health and Safety legislation and GDPR
- To be able to organise and prioritise both your team and your individual daily workloads.
- To provide cover for members of the team during periods of sickness and annual leave.
- To provide support to the management team if required. This may include general administration, typing documents and arranging meetings
- Demonstrate a good knowledge of medical terminology.
